Cat litter plays an important role in maintaining a tidy and comfy environment for your feline companion. Selecting the right kind of litter is necessary, as it directly affects your cat's comfort and hygiene. Clay-based litters are popular for their exceptional absorbency, which assists in controlling odors successfully. They are simple to scoop and preserve, making them a hassle-free choice for numerous cat owners.

Another alternative acquiring popularity is clumping litter, understood for its capability to form tight clumps when wet. This function simplifies cleansing as you can easily dig the clumps, leaving the rest of the litter clean and fresh. Clumping litters likewise tend to last longer between modifications, which can be more cost-effective in the long run despite their greater preliminary cost compared to traditional clay litters.

Silica gel litter is a more recent innovation in the market, valued for its high absorbency and outstanding smell control properties. This type of litter often comes in the kind of crystals that trap wetness effectively, lowering the formation of smells. Lots of cat owners find silica gel litter to be less dirty than other types, contributing to a cleaner environment for both felines and their owners.

Natural and naturally degradable litters have actually likewise gained traction amongst environmentally-conscious feline owners. Made from products such as pine, wheat, or recycled paper, these litters provide an environment-friendly alternative to traditional choices. They are often devoid of additives and chemicals, making them much safer for both felines and human beings alike. While natural litters may require more regular changing compared to clay or clumping litters, their sustainability appeal makes them a favored option for numerous households.

The depth of litter in the box is another crucial consideration. Cats generally choose a depth of litter that allows them to dig and cover their waste easily. It's advised to keep a depth of litter between 2-3 inches, guaranteeing appropriate protection and absorption of liquids. Regularly scooping out waste and topping up litter as needed helps keep tidiness and freshness, encouraging your cat to continue utilizing the litter box regularly.

Positioning of the litter box within your home is vital for your feline's benefit and convenience. Choose a quiet and accessible place that provides personal privacy, far from loud devices or high-traffic locations. Cats value their personal privacy when utilizing the litter box, so placing it in a secluded yet quickly available area can motivate routine usage and decrease accidents outside the box.

Preserving cleanliness is essential to guaranteeing your feline's complete satisfaction with their litter box. Routinely scooping out waste at least as soon as a day, if not more regularly, avoids smells from developing and keeps the litter box clean. Depending on the type of litter utilized, it's advised to entirely change the litter and tidy the box itself every 1-2 weeks to prevent bacterial growth and keep health.

Introducing your cat to a brand-new litter or litter box must be done slowly to avoid tension and resistance. If changing to a various kind of litter, mix percentages of the new litter with the old over numerous days to permit your feline to accustom to the change. Similarly, if presenting a brand-new litter box, location it together with the existing one initially to offer your cat time to explore and adapt at their own rate.

Proper disposal of utilized litter is crucial for health and smell control. Dispose of clumps and solid waste in a safely connected plastic bag and place it in your home garbage. Avoid flushing litter down the toilet unless it is particularly labeled as flushable, as numerous types of litter can trigger plumbing problems and ecological concerns.
